The Benefits of React.js

Before we look specifically at hiring, let's quickly cover why React itself is such a great choice for app development.

React was created internally by Facebook and then released as open source in 2013. Since then, it has exploded in popularity and become one of the most widely used libraries for building user interfaces.

Here are some of the top benefits of React.js that it offers:

top-advantages-of-react-js-thinkodc

Declarative Code is Easier to Understand

React uses a declarative paradigm to construct UIs rather than an imperative approach.

What does this mean in plain English?

Basically, with React you simply declare what you want each component to render, and React handles actually rendering it for you.

This makes React code much easier to read and understand compared to traditional imperative code, where you have to manually update the DOM. New developers can quickly scan a React app and grasp the major pieces.

Reusable Components

At the core of React are components - self-contained pieces of UI that can be composed together to form a complete app. The component model promotes reusability and modularity.

Once your team builds a component, like a button, modal or sidebar, that same component can be reused throughout the app. Components also make it easier for multiple developers to work together on discrete parts of the app without stepping on each other's toes.

Virtual DOM for Optimized Performance

Here's a key advantage of React - it uses a virtual DOM to optimize performance. With traditional frameworks, updating the DOM is slow because it involves manipulating the document directly.

React gets around this by using a virtual DOM - a JavaScript representation of the actual DOM. When the state changes, React calculates the minimal changes needed to update the virtual DOM. Only those changes are actually applied to the real DOM. This batched updating process makes apps feel faster and smoother.

Easy to Integrate with Other Libraries

React focuses solely on building the view layer of applications. This means it's easy to integrate React with other popular libraries and frameworks like Redux, React Router, and React Native.

This flexibility allows teams to choose the best third-party tools for state management, routing, form handling, and more. Your developers aren't locked into any single stack. And existing skills like Redux knowledge transfer nicely.

Transferable Skills

Concepts like components, props, states, and hooks are transferable across different React-based frameworks and libraries.

For example, a developer well-versed in React for the web can quickly apply those same skills to build mobile apps with React Native. Or someone who used class components can quickly get up to speed on function components and hooks.

This means developers can jump between React projects and hit the ground running, rather than having to re-learn everything from scratch.

Easier Testing and Maintenance

The component architecture and design principles of React apps naturally make them easier to test, debug, and maintain long-term.

Because components are highly modular with defined inputs and outputs, they can be unit-tested in isolation. And since rendered UIs are determined declaratively by component props, there are fewer side-effects to track down.

Finding and fixing bugs is also simpler. Bugs can be traced back to specific components versus tangled DOM manipulation logic. Apps built the "React way" tend to have fewer bugs, crash less often, and require less overhaul over time.

Prioritize Relevant Experience

Look for developers who have professional experience building apps with React.js similar to the one you're creating. For example, if you're building a B2C e-commerce iOS app, find candidates who've worked on React apps for shopping or retail.

Experience shipping past projects with real users always trumps coding bootcamp projects or tutorials. You want developers who've debugged performance issues, handled complex data, and optimized real-world apps.

Assess Knowledge Beyond React

It's important any React developers have a solid grasp of foundational web technologies like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. React is ultimately just a tool, not the end goal.

Probe candidates' understanding of web/app architecture and performance optimization. Do they know techniques like lazy loading? Caching? Tree shaking? Solid React devs know how to craft optimal user experiences.
